NewtonsoftJsonValidationMetadataProvider Класс
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Реализация IDisplayMetadataProvider и IValidationMetadataProvider для классов атрибутов Newtonsoft.Json.
public sealed class NewtonsoftJsonValidationMetadataProvider : Microsoft.AspNetCore.Mvc.ModelBinding.Metadata.IDisplayMetadataProvider, Microsoft.AspNetCore.Mvc.ModelBinding.Metadata.IValidationMetadataProvider
type NewtonsoftJsonValidationMetadataProvider = class
interface IDisplayMetadataProvider
interface IMetadataDetailsProvider
interface IValidationMetadataProvider
Public NotInheritable Class NewtonsoftJsonValidationMetadataProvider
Implements IDisplayMetadataProvider, IValidationMetadataProvider
- Наследование
-
NewtonsoftJsonValidationMetadataProvider
- Реализации
Конструкторы
NewtonsoftJsonValidationMetadataProvider() |
Создает объект NewtonsoftJsonValidationMetadataProvider со значением по умолчанию Newtonsoft.Json.Serialization.CamelCaseNamingStrategy |
NewtonsoftJsonValidationMetadataProvider(NamingStrategy) |
Инициализирует новый экземпляр NewtonsoftJsonValidationMetadataProvider с необязательным Newtonsoft.Json.Serialization.NamingStrategy |
Методы
CreateDisplayMetadata(DisplayMetadataProviderContext) |
Задает значения для свойств объекта DisplayMetadata. |
CreateValidationMetadata(ValidationMetadataProviderContext) |
Возвращает значения свойств объекта ValidationMetadata. |